ButtonField.Initialize(Boolean, Control) Metódus

Definíció

Inicializálja az aktuális ButtonField objektumot.

public:
 override bool Initialize(bool sortingEnabled, System::Web::UI::Control ^ control);
public override bool Initialize(bool sortingEnabled, System.Web.UI.Control control);
override this.Initialize : bool * System.Web.UI.Control -> bool
Public Overrides Function Initialize (sortingEnabled As Boolean, control As Control) As Boolean

Paraméterek

sortingEnabled
Boolean

truea rendezés engedélyezéséhez; egyéb esetben. false

control
Control

ButtonFieldA .

Válaszok

false, amely azt jelzi, hogy a vezérlőnek nem kell újrakonfigurálnia az adatokat.

Megjegyzések

A Initialize metódust az az adatvezérlő hívja meg, amellyel az ButtonField objektum társítva van a mező példányainak alapszintű objektum-inicializálásához, mielőtt a mező valaha hozzá lesz adva egy sorgyűjteményhez. Az adatvezérlők, például DetailsView a GridViewmetódusok metódusának CreateChildControls meghívása Initialize más metódusok előtt, például CreateRowadatokkal meghatározott sorok létrehozásához hívhatók meg.

Hívja meg a The Initialize metódust olyan egyéni adatkötésű vezérlőelem írásakor, amely objektumok használatával TableCell hajtja végre az objektumok alapszintű inicializálását ButtonField . Implementálja ezt a metódust, ha a ButtonFieldszármaztatott típus bármilyen objektum inicializálását igényli, mielőtt az objektumokat adatokat vagy vezérlőket tölt fel TableCell a InitializeCell metódusban.

Megjegyzések az öröklőkhöz

Felül kell bírálnia a Initialize(Boolean, Control) metódust, és vissza kell adnia true, ha a mező megköveteli, hogy az adatkötést utómunkálatkor végezze el, hogy a mező megfelelően működjön.

A következőre érvényes:

Lásd még